您所在的位置:首页 - 生活 - 正文生活

深入解析标志301,从原理到应用的全面指南

普恺
普恺 01-30 【生活】 52人已围观

摘要在互联网的世界里,每一个链接、每一个页面背后都隐藏着复杂的机制,这些机制不仅决定了用户如何访问信息,还影响着搜索引擎对网站的理解和评价,而在这其中,“标志301”(也称作“301重定向”)是一个非常重要的概念,它看似简单,实则深刻地影响着网站的结构、用户体验以及SEO效果,本文将带您深入了解301重定向的原理……

在互联网的世界里,每一个链接、每一个页面背后都隐藏着复杂的机制,这些机制不仅决定了用户如何访问信息,还影响着搜索引擎对网站的理解和评价,而在这其中,“标志301”(也称作“301重定向”)是一个非常重要的概念,它看似简单,实则深刻地影响着网站的结构、用户体验以及SEO效果。

本文将带您深入了解301重定向的原理、应用场景、操作步骤,并通过生动的例子和贴近生活的比喻,帮助您掌握这一关键工具,从而优化您的网站,提升用户体验和搜索引擎排名。

一、什么是301重定向?

1.1 定义与作用

301重定向是一种HTTP状态码,它表示服务器永久性地将一个URL指向另一个URL,当用户或搜索引擎尝试访问原始页面时,服务器会自动将请求重定向到新的目标页面,这个过程是无缝的,用户通常不会察觉到任何异常,只是浏览器地址栏中的URL发生了变化。

1.2 为什么需要301重定向?

想象一下,您正在搬家,但不想失去老朋友的联系方式,这时,您会在旧住址留下一张纸条,告诉访客:“我已经搬到了新家,请按新地址找我。”301重定向的作用与此类似,它告诉搜索引擎和用户:“这个页面已经永久迁移到了新的位置,请前往新地址。”

301重定向有以下几个重要作用:

保持链接权重:当一个页面被删除或更改URL时,如果不进行重定向,该页面的链接权重(即外部链接带来的SEO价值)将会丢失,通过301重定向,可以将这些权重传递给新的页面。

避免重复内容:有时,同一个内容可能出现在多个URL上,这会导致搜索引擎认为存在重复内容,进而降低网站的整体质量评分,通过301重定向,可以确保所有流量集中到一个唯一的URL上。

提升用户体验:如果用户点击了一个过期或无效的链接,他们可能会感到困惑甚至失望,通过301重定向,您可以确保用户始终能够找到所需的内容,从而提高他们的满意度和忠诚度。

二、301重定向的应用场景

2.1 网站改版或迁移

当您决定对网站进行全面改版或迁移至新的域名时,原有的URL结构可能会发生变化,为了不让现有的链接失效,您可以使用301重定向将旧页面的所有流量引导到对应的新页面,这样不仅可以保留已有的SEO优势,还能确保用户顺利过渡。

2.2 合并重复页面

深入解析标志301,从原理到应用的全面指南

由于历史原因或技术限制,网站中可能存在多个内容相似的页面,为了避免浪费资源和混淆搜索引擎,您可以选择保留其中一个页面,并将其他页面通过301重定向到主页面,如果您有一个电商网站,某些商品可能有不同的分类路径,如“/electronics/phones”和“/mobile-devices/smartphones”,这时可以将其中一个路径设置为首选,并将另一个路径重定向过来。

2.3 修正错误URL

无论是拼写错误还是格式不一致,错误的URL都会导致404页面的出现,通过301重定向,您可以纠正这些错误,确保用户能够正确访问目标页面,如果您的网站上有两个拼写不同的页面——“/about-us”和“/aboutus”,您可以将后者重定向到前者,以统一入口。

2.4 推广活动结束后

许多网站会定期举办限时促销或特别活动,活动期间会创建临时页面来吸引流量,一旦活动结束,这些页面通常不再具有实际意义,您可以将这些页面重定向到相关的常规页面,既不影响用户体验,又可以延续SEO效益。

三、如何设置301重定向

3.1 使用.htaccess文件(适用于Apache服务器)

对于大多数基于Apache服务器的网站,最常用的方法是编辑.htaccess文件,这是一个位于网站根目录下的配置文件,用于定义各种服务器规则,以下是设置301重定向的基本语法:

Redirect 301 /old-page.html http://www.example.com/new-page.html

这段代码的意思是:当有人访问http://www.example.com/old-page.html时,系统会自动将其重定向到http://www.example.com/new-page.html,这里的斜杠(/)非常重要,它表示相对于网站根目录的路径。

3.2 使用插件(适用于WordPress等CMS平台)

如果您使用的是WordPress、Joomla或其他内容管理系统,通常可以通过安装插件来简化301重定向的设置,在WordPress中,有许多优秀的插件可以帮助您轻松管理重定向规则,如“Redirection”、“Yoast SEO”等,这些插件提供了图形化的界面,使您无需编写代码即可完成配置。

3.3 使用控制面板(适用于托管服务)

一些托管服务提供商(如GoDaddy、Bluehost等)在其控制面板中集成了301重定向的功能,您只需登录账户,找到相关选项,按照提示填写源URL和目标URL即可,这种方法非常适合那些对技术不太熟悉的朋友。

四、301重定向的最佳实践

4.1 确保重定向链最短

尽量减少重定向的次数,避免形成链条式的多级重定向,因为每增加一次重定向,都会稍微延迟页面加载速度,并且可能导致部分链接权重流失,理想情况下,每个页面只应有一次直接的301重定向。

深入解析标志301,从原理到应用的全面指南

4.2 测试重定向效果

在设置完301重定向后,务必使用工具(如Google Search Console、Screaming Frog等)进行测试,确保所有重定向都能正常工作,特别是要注意检查是否有循环重定向(即A页面重定向到B页面,而B页面又重定向回A页面)等问题。

4.3 监控流量变化

重定向后的页面表现如何?是否达到了预期的效果?这些都是值得密切关注的问题,借助分析工具(如Google Analytics),您可以跟踪用户的访问行为、停留时间和跳出率等指标,及时发现问题并作出调整。

4.4 记录重定向日志

随着时间推移,网站结构可能会不断变化,因此建议您定期整理并备份所有的301重定向记录,这有助于在未来遇到问题时快速定位原因,并为后续优化提供参考依据。

五、常见误区与注意事项

5.1 误用302重定向

有些站长在需要永久迁移时选择了302重定向(临时重定向),虽然两者看起来很相似,但实际上它们传递给搜索引擎的信息完全不同,302重定向会让搜索引擎认为原页面仍然有效,只是暂时不可用,因而不会转移链接权重,在涉及永久变更的情况下,请务必选择正确的301重定向。

5.2 忽视移动端适配

随着移动设备的普及,越来越多的用户通过手机和平板电脑浏览网页,如果您忽略了这一点,在设置301重定向时没有考虑不同设备之间的差异,可能会导致不良体验,某些桌面端页面可能不适合直接重定向到响应式设计较差的移动端页面,为此,建议您根据具体情况分别处理或采用自适应设计。

5.3 过于频繁修改

虽然适当使用301重定向有助于网站发展,但过于频繁地调整URL结构并不是明智之举,每一次改动都需要耗费额外的时间和精力去维护,并且可能引起不必要的混乱,在做出重大决策前,请慎重权衡利弊。

通过本文的学习,相信您已经对301重定向有了更深入的理解,它不仅仅是一个简单的技术手段,更是连接过去与未来、保护现有资源、提升用户体验的重要桥梁,无论您是刚刚接触网站建设的新手,还是经验丰富的专业人士,掌握301重定向的原理和技巧都将为您的项目带来显著的价值,希望本文提供的信息能为您提供切实的帮助和启发,助力您打造更加优秀、高效的网站。

最近发表

icp沪ICP备2023033053号-25
取消
微信二维码
支付宝二维码

目录[+]